What is it called when an alpaca has a cria not lambing or calving foaling just giving birth?

An alpaca giving birth is called "giving birth" or "having a cria".

The term "cria" is the specific word for an alpaca baby. It's not necessary to use other terms like lambing, calving, or foaling which refer to the birth of sheep, cows, and horses respectively.
